Cloudtopiaa Reseller Portal - Backend

A comprehensive Node.js/Express backend for the Cloudtopiaa Reseller Portal, supporting both Channel Partners and Resellers with role-based access control and advanced features.

🚀 Features

Authentication & Authorization

  • JWT-based authentication with refresh tokens
  • Role-based access control (RBAC)
  • Multi-factor authentication (MFA) support
  • Email verification and password reset
  • Session management with Redis
  • Comprehensive audit logging

User Management

  • Channel Partner Roles: Admin, Manager, Sales, Support, Finance, Analyst
  • Reseller Roles: Admin, Manager, Sales, Support, Finance, Analyst
  • System Roles: Admin, Support, Analyst
  • User hierarchy with manager-subordinate relationships
  • Department and position tracking
  • Onboarding workflow

Organization Management

  • Channel Partners: Manage reseller networks, territories, specializations
  • Resellers: Manage customers, instances, billing
  • Tier-based commission structures
  • KYC verification workflow
  • Performance metrics and analytics

Business Features

  • Product catalog management
  • Customer lifecycle management
  • Cloud instance provisioning
  • Billing and invoicing
  • Commission calculation and tracking
  • Wallet management
  • Support ticket system
  • Training and certification tracking

Security & Compliance

  • Input validation and sanitization
  • Rate limiting and DDoS protection
  • CORS configuration
  • Helmet security headers
  • Audit trail for all actions
  • Data encryption at rest and in transit

🛠️ Technology Stack

  • Runtime: Node.js 16+
  • Framework: Express.js
  • Database: PostgreSQL with Sequelize ORM
  • Cache: Redis
  • Authentication: JWT + bcrypt
  • Validation: express-validator
  • Email: Nodemailer
  • Security: Helmet, CORS, Rate limiting
  • Logging: Morgan + custom audit logs

📋 Prerequisites

  • Node.js 16.0.0 or higher
  • PostgreSQL 12.0 or higher
  • Redis 6.0 or higher
  • npm or yarn package manager

🔧 Installation

  1. Clone the repository

    git clone <repository-url>
    cd Cloudtopiaa_Reseller_Backend
    
  2. Install dependencies

    npm install
    
  3. Environment Configuration Create a .env file in the root directory:

    # Server Configuration
    NODE_ENV=development
    PORT=3000
    HOST=localhost
    
    # Database Configuration
    DB_HOST=localhost
    DB_PORT=5432
    DB_NAME=cloudtopiaa_reseller
    DB_USER=postgres
    DB_PASSWORD=your_password
    
    # Redis Configuration
    REDIS_HOST=localhost
    REDIS_PORT=6379
    REDIS_PASSWORD=
    
    # JWT Configuration
    JWT_SECRET=your_super_secret_jwt_key_here
    JWT_EXPIRES_IN=15m
    JWT_REFRESH_EXPIRES_IN=7d
    
    # Email Configuration
    SMTP_HOST=smtp.gmail.com
    SMTP_PORT=587
    SMTP_SECURE=false
    SMTP_USER=your_email@gmail.com
    SMTP_PASS=your_app_password
    SMTP_FROM=noreply@cloudtopiaa.com
    
    # Frontend URL
    FRONTEND_URL=http://localhost:3000
    
    # Rate Limiting
    RATE_LIMIT_WINDOW_MS=900000
    RATE_LIMIT_MAX_REQUESTS=100
    
    # Security
    BCRYPT_ROUNDS=12
    
  4. Database Setup

    # Create database
    npm run db:create
    
    # Run migrations
    npm run migrate
    
    # Seed demo data
    npm run seed
    
  5. Start the server

    # Development mode
    npm run dev
    
    # Production mode
    npm start

🔐 Role-Based Access Control

Channel Partner Roles

  • Admin: Full access to channel partner features
  • Manager: Management access with limited admin functions
  • Sales: Sales-focused access to resellers and products
  • Support: Support-focused access to customers and tickets
  • Finance: Finance-focused access to billing and reports
  • Analyst: Analytics and reporting access

Reseller Roles

  • Admin: Full access to reseller features
  • Manager: Management access with limited admin functions
  • Sales: Sales-focused access to customers and instances
  • Support: Support-focused access to instances and tickets
  • Finance: Finance-focused access to billing and wallet
  • Analyst: Analytics and reporting access

System Roles

  • Admin: Full system access
  • Support: System support access
  • Analyst: System analytics access

📡 API Endpoints

Authentication

  • POST /api/auth/register - User registration
  • POST /api/auth/login - User login
  • POST /api/auth/refresh - Refresh access token
  • POST /api/auth/logout - User logout
  • GET /api/auth/verify-email/:token - Email verification
  • POST /api/auth/forgot-password - Password reset request
  • POST /api/auth/reset-password - Password reset
  • GET /api/auth/profile - Get user profile
  • PUT /api/auth/profile - Update user profile

Channel Partners

  • GET /api/channel-partners - List channel partners
  • GET /api/channel-partners/:id - Get channel partner details
  • POST /api/channel-partners - Create channel partner
  • PUT /api/channel-partners/:id - Update channel partner
  • DELETE /api/channel-partners/:id - Delete channel partner
  • POST /api/channel-partners/:id/approve - Approve channel partner
  • POST /api/channel-partners/:id/reject - Reject channel partner
  • GET /api/channel-partners/:id/stats - Get channel partner statistics
  • PUT /api/channel-partners/:id/tier - Update channel partner tier

Resellers

  • GET /api/resellers - List resellers
  • GET /api/resellers/:id - Get reseller details
  • POST /api/resellers - Create reseller
  • PUT /api/resellers/:id - Update reseller
  • DELETE /api/resellers/:id - Delete reseller
  • POST /api/resellers/:id/approve - Approve reseller
  • POST /api/resellers/:id/reject - Reject reseller
  • GET /api/resellers/:id/stats - Get reseller statistics
